Edible Garden AG Incorporated EDBL shares are trading higher Wednesday after the company reported a year-over-year increase in preliminary first-quarter revenues.

The Details:

Edible Garden reported a preliminary first-quarter year-over-year increase in produce revenues of 40% and an increase in cut herb revenue of more than 200% compared to the same period last year. The company attributed the growth to its investments in equipment and infrastructure, as well as expanded retail distribution leading to a 12-fold increase in herb production.

“Following a strong year for cut herb sales in 2023, the Company is experiencing sustained strong demand for cut herbs in 2024 and our distribution network now includes many of the foremost retailers in the nation. These retailers rely on us for our high-quality, locally sourced, organic, and sustainably produced products,” commented Mr. Jim Kras, CEO of Edible Garden.

“To support our growth, in 2023, we placed a major emphasis on becoming a vertically integrated herb supplier, which included investments in equipment such as coolers to support increased production in both our Belvidere, New Jersey and Grand Rapids, Michigan facilities.  As we increase our production volume and leverage our fixed costs, we expect to benefit from improved margins and economies of scale,” added Kras.

Edible Garden shares are moving on heavy trading volume and have been halted multiple times for volatility Wednesday.  According to data from Benzinga Pro, more than 7 million shares have already been traded in the session, compared to the stock’s 100-day average of less than 48,000 shares.
